These Pulsed Sources use the modular Series Q Housing and a xenon flashlamp. We offer a choice of two interchangeable lamps: a 0.32 J flashlamp and a 5 J flashlamp, described on page 120. Build Your Own System To build your own Series Q Flashlamp System you will need: • 60000 Series Q Lamp Housing • Condensing Lens Assembly (Assemblies) • 60005 Rear Reflector Assembly* • Appropriate Interface Kit for your lamp • Appropriate Socket Adapter for your lamp • Appropriate Power Supply for your lamp • Your choice of flashlamp * Not required, but recommended if you want maximum output. The rear reflector collects the lamp’s back radiation, which would otherwise be lost. See Fig. 1. The data was measured with the MS257™ 1/4 m Spectrograph and a PDA, and although it is not corrected for instrument spectral responsivity, it clearly shows the reflector is more effective at some wavelengths than at others. Lamp Housing For complete details on the Series Q Housing and its condensing lens assemblies, see page 104. Table 1 compares the various condensing lens assemblies offered for the Series Q. Table 1 Comparison of Condensers Model Condenser Type F/# Lens Material Lens Multiplication Factor* Transmittance Range of Lens Material (nm) 60006 Collimating F/1.5 UV grade fused silica 0.06 200 - 2500 60008 F/0.85, Prex asphere F/0.85 Pyrex® 0.13 350 - 2500 60076 Collimating F/1 UV grade fused silica 0.11 200 - 2500 60007 F/2.2, fused silica asphere F/2.2 UV grade fused silica 0.05 200 - 2500 * Does not include the rear reflector contribution of 60%. 119 Email: [email protected] • Web: newport.com L i g h t S o u r c e s TECHNICAL REFERENCE CALIBRATION SOURCES DEUTERIUM SOURCES ARC SOURCES INCANDESCENT SOURCES MONOCHROMATOR AND FIBER ILLUMINATORS SOLAR SIMULATORS PHOTOLITHOGRAPHY INSTRUMENTS ACCESSORIES FOR ORIEL LIGHT SOURCES Safety Considerations These lamps have very high peak power and output in the ultraviolet. Take appropriate UV safety precautions - enclose the beam or use safety eyewear and gloves, see page 246 for UV safety equipment.
